Radio Kwara, Assures SWAN Of Support

Date: 2016-07-18

Broadcasting Corporation will collaborate with the state chapter of the Sports Writers Association of Nigeria (SWAN) in promoting sports, an official has assured.

The corporation's General Manager, Abdullateef Adedeji, gave the assurance when he received the newly-elected Kwara SWAN Executive Committee, led by its Chairman, Abdulwaheed Bibire.

Adedeji who identified sports as a capital intensive but money-spinning venture called for support from all stakeholders in developing sports at all levels. "We appreciate Kwara SWAN's acknowledgment of the role of Radio Kwara in promoting sports in the state, and we promise to support the new executive committee in making it succeed," he said.

Speaking earlier, the State Chairman of SWAN had identified Radio Kwara as a

strategic partner in sports promotion in the state. Bibire commended the General Manager and management team of Radio Kwara for their support to SWAN and sports development in the state.

"We urge individuals and corporate organisations to invest heavily in sports to sustain the state's reputation in sporting events in the country," he said. During a similar visit to the State Printing and Publishing Corporation, the corporation's General Manager, AbdulRazaq Adebayo, urged sports writers in the state to focus attention on grassroots sports development.

Adebayo, whose corporation publishes The Herald Newspapers, said this would greatly help in discovering and promoting hidden talents. While reminding sports writers of the need to promote all sports events, he promised to support the new executive committee in achieving its laudable programmes.

"I hope that with the calibre of members in the Kwara SWAN executive committee, the state's chapter of the association will be turned around in no distant time," Adebayo said. The General Manager also commended Kwara SWAN for the successful hosting of the just-concluded Triennial Delegates Congress of the association.

While making his remarks, the State SWAN Chairman disclosed that the new leadership was poised to make a difference. Bibire then solicited the support of all stakeholders in achieving success.
